How they compare

Canada currently reports 1.58 million m3 against 1.58 million m3 in Germany, a difference of 1,850 m3.

The two have swapped places 5 times across 22 shared years of data; in 1997 it was Germany ahead.

Canada ranks 2nd and Germany ranks 3rd of 169 countries.

Across the 3 decades both report, Canada averaged higher in 1 and Germany in 2.

Head to head by decade

Decade Canada Germany Difference Ahead
1990s 395,033 m3 1.06 million m3 664,300 m3 Germany
2000s 750,434 m3 1.14 million m3 392,858 m3 Germany
2010s 1.62 million m3 1.40 million m3 216,661 m3 Canada

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
